Naturally, the complexity of the resulting projects is greatly conditioned by the user’s imagination.This has been copied from the original DropBox file which can be found here: To conclude, MCreator offers a straightforward solution for developing new Minecraft mods that include custom blocks, resources, machines, events triggers, and so on. WYSIWYG Minecraft mods creator suitable for both inexperienced and advanced players The final project can be compiled, packed and shared with other community members in no time. What’s more, the events system allows you to define complex actions that can be triggered in-game. In fact, as a mods creator, you won’t have to write a single line of code: everything is limited to handling menus, importing the appropriate resources, and so on. The utility allows you to do all this in a very user-friendly manner, via a graphical user interface.

When you first run the MCreator application, the utility automatically decompiles the Minecraft source code and makes the necessary adjustments for the workspace.
